The Stralis NP 460 maximises the environmental advantages of natural gas, the most eco-friendly fuel for internal combustion engines and the mature solution for sustainable transport available today. Its proven technology delivers a 99% reduction of PM and 60% of NOx compared to Euro VI limits, helping to improve air quality on the roads and in urban areas. Its extremely quiet operation, measured at less than 71 dB on the Piek quiet truck test, adds to the unlimited sustainability of this vehicle. The Stralis NP 460 contributes to shrinking the carbon footprint of the transport industry by cutting CO2 emissions by up to 95% when running on compressed or liquefied bio-methane.

The use of bio-methane has the added benefit of reducing dependency from fossil fuels, as it can be generated from agricultural and urban waste, sewage, or waste from the food industry. It can be produced locally, dramatically reducing the need for transporting energy and the related CO2 emissions. In addition, its production process creates valuable by-products, such as bio-CO2 for refrigerated units and bio-fertilizer for agriculture.


BEST-IN-CLASS POWER AND FUEL EFFICIENCY WITHOUT COMPROMISE

The new IVECO Cursor 13 NP engine, engineered by FPT Industrial, was specifically developed for long-haul international transport. The most powerful pure gas engine on the market, it delivers the performance needed for the most demanding missions. The enhanced combustion process of the 12.9-litre displacement engine ensure the best fuel efficiency in long distance missions. The high fuel-flow gas injectors, fuel rail, pistons and turbo are designed to deliver high power output and torque. The durability and maintenance intervals have been extended to ensure the right performance with no compromise on uptime.

This result was achieved by applying spark-ignition stoichiometric combustion to natural gas. It is a “single fuel” solution that enables the IVECO Cursor 13 NP to run on 100% natural gas. The exhaust after-treatment is based on a compact and light 3-way catalyst that requires no regeneration or additives, bringing obvious benefits in terms of package and payload, as well as in reduced downtime. The IVECO Cursor 13 NP offers the added advantage of low noise and vibration, as stoichiometric combustion runs at 12:1 compression ratio (well below the 17:1 ratio of the Diesel cycle) and is therefore intrinsically quieter.

The IVECO Cursor 13 NP engine is protected by two patents: the first, for which patent protection is in progress, is the FPT Industrial proprietary knock control that makes it possible to increase the performance, enables the widest fuel compatibility, and protects engine and 3-way catalyst from misfiring.

The second one is FPT Industrial’s proprietary reactive air-flow control management system, a new stoichiometric ratio control logic that is applied during gearshifts. This ensures a continuous torque delivery during AMT gearshifting, which enables maximised performance and the fastest gearshift. FPT Industrial has applied for patent registration for this system.

The Stralis NP 460 is the first natural gas truck with the latest-generation automated transmission, the new 12-speed HI-TRONIX automated gearbox which offers the most advanced technology in its category, with 99.7% efficiency, exceptional durability, best-in-class gear spread of 16.7 and torque-to-weight ratio. This new transmission reduces shifting time by 10% compared to the previous model, and offers additional functionalities such as rocking function, four reverse gears and a new offer of PTOs. The HI-TRONIX comes with standard integrated hydraulic retarder and hill-holder function for driver and load safety.

The air-flow control management system ensures the perfect integration of engine and gearbox in the Stralis NP 460.

TOTAL COST OF OWNERSHIP UP TO 9% LOWER THAN DIESEL EQUIVALENT

The Stralis NP 460 is the ideal truck for the long-haul transport business: it delivers outstanding TCO and equal or better comfort, payload, performance and versatility than a diesel truck. The new Stralis NP 460 achieves up to 9% reduction in TCO compared to a diesel vehicle, delivering a better dynamic performance. This is a further improvement from the 7% reduction that is already achieved by the Stralis NP 400 launched last year.

These significant savings in TCO result from the fuel efficiency of the Stralis NP 460, which uses up to 15% less fuel, together with the lower cost of natural gas compared to diesel. This economy can be further improved with the new TCO2 Live fuel consultancy services exclusive to IVECO, which include the Smart Reports with Driving Style Evaluation score, fuel consumption and tyre pressure monitoring; the TCO2 ADVISING fuel saving advice service; TCO2 DRIVING economy-oriented courses; and the exclusive Uptime Guarantee formula.

Also contributing to the exceptionally low TCO are the long service intervals: already the longest in the industry in the previous version, they have been extended to 90,000 km, resulting in more time on the road for the vehicle and lower maintenance costs. The absence of complex after-treatment systems, particulate filters, active regeneration further add to the low-maintenance advantages of the Stralis NP 460.

TANK COMBINATIONS TO SUIT EVERY MISSION

The Stralis NP 460 offers an extensive choice of tank combinations based on short, long, right- or left-mounted, LNG and CNG to tailor the vehicle to the specific requirements of the customer’s mission. On standard articulated trucks, LNG tanks are available in 3 sizes. This makes it possible to customise the vehicle by freeing up the space on the chassis that is required for the ancillaries of the customer’s mission. The small-sized tanks can leave one metre where components such as compressors for tankers can be mounted, or the vehicle can be specified without the left-side tank to allow space for installing larger sized components or for weight sensitive missions.
